    2. >From The Morning Post ( London, England ), Monday, September 17, 1838; Issue 21124. PLAYING WITH FIRE-ARMS. - On Friday as James LINDSEY , aged eleven years, the son of Capt. LINDSEY , of Priory Cottage, Bromley, was amusing himself with a fowling-piece in the parlour, it went off, and the contents lodged in the abdomen and thighs of his younger brother, a boy nine years of age, who is not expected to survive. Both Captain and Mrs. LINDSEY are absent from home, having left on a visit to Brighton the day before the melancholy accident took place.
